Michael Kaseta Sells 36,932 Shares of Liquidia (NASDAQ:LQDA) Stock

by · The Markets Daily

Liquidia Corporation (NASDAQ:LQDAGet Free Report) CFO Michael Kaseta sold 36,932 shares of the business’s stock in a transaction that occurred on Monday, January 12th. The stock was sold at an average price of $37.43, for a total transaction of $1,382,364.76. Following the sale, the chief financial officer directly owned 350,919 shares of the company’s stock, valued at approximately $13,134,898.17. This trade represents a 9.52% decrease in their ownership of the stock. The transaction was disclosed in a legal fil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ission, which is available through the SEC website.

Liquidia Company Profile

(Get Free Report)

Liquidia Technologies, Inc is a clinical-stage biopharmaceutical company headquartered in Research Triangle Park, North Carolina. The company leverages its proprietary PRINT® (Particle Replication In Non-wetting Templates) platform to engineer precisely shaped and sized drug particles, with the goal of improving delivery, efficacy and safety profiles. By controlling particle characteristics at the nanoscale, Liquidia seeks to enhance respiratory and other therapies that depend on targeted delivery.

The company’s lead product candidate, LIQ861, is a dry powder formulation of treprostinil designed for inhalation in patients with pulmonary arterial hypertension (PAH).
